Texas Tech quarterback Brendan Sorsby will soon know how long he'll be suspended in the 2026 college football season. The Cincinnati transfer is in the midst of a gambling-related eligibility case with the NCAA, which involves several states, according to Outkick's Trey Wallace.
Sorby's legal team has pushed for an expedited resolution and is expected to get one in the coming days.
According to Yahoo Sports' Ross Dellenger, Sorsby’s legal challenge to any NCAA punishment will have an “imminent” ruling. “Attorneys representing Texas Tech QB Brendan Sorsby have notified the NCAA with a request for an expedited resolution to reinstate his eligibility over sports gambling allegations and informing the association that a legal challenge is imminent,” Dellenger wrote on X.
Sorsby is reportedly split between entering the NFL supplemental draft or facing whatever punishment comes. If it's a permanent ban, he'll be headed to the NFL either now or in the draft next year. The big elephant in the room is what's about to happen with Sorsby on a state or even federal level.

As Wallace said in his report, multiple states are looking into the depth of Sorby's betting history. This likely won't end soon and will keep him sidelined while he's under investigation. A quick resolution is one thing for the NCAA, but this is far from crossing the finish line with anything the college legislative body will be announcing.
